Banks: Your Boring But Reliable Option

Now, hear me out. I know, banks are about as exciting as watching paint dry. But when it comes to exchanging currency, they're often your safest bet. Most major banks offer currency exchange services, and while their rates might not be the absolute best, you know they're not going to rob you blind. Plus, if you’re already a customer, you might even get a slightly better deal. Just don’t expect any champagne or confetti when you walk out.

Currency Exchange Stores: A Gamble with Rewards

Currency exchange stores are like the casinos of the financial world: risky, but potentially rewarding. They often offer better exchange rates than banks, but they also have a reputation for sneaky fees and less-than-stellar customer service. It's like playing roulette with your money, except instead of a little ball, you're hoping for a good exchange rate. Do your research, compare rates, and be prepared to haggle like a pro.

Airport Exchange: Convenience at a Cost

Ah, the airport. A place where overpriced everything reigns supreme. Exchanging money here is no exception. While it's super convenient to grab some Euros right after you land, be prepared to pay a premium for that convenience. It's like buying a bottled water at the airport – you know it's a rip-off, but you do it anyway because you're thirsty.

Online Currency Exchange: The Future is Now

If you're the type of person who likes to plan ahead and avoid crowds, online currency exchange might be your jam. There are a bunch of services that let you order Euros online and have them delivered to your door. It's like ordering pizza, but instead of pepperoni, you get foreign currency. Just make sure to order well in advance, especially during peak travel times.

Tips for Euro Hunters

  • Shop around: Don't just settle for the first exchange rate you see. Compare offers from different banks, currency exchange stores, and online services.
  • Beware of fees: Some places charge hefty fees for exchanging small amounts of money.
  • Consider your timing: Exchange rates fluctuate, so it might be worth waiting for a better deal.
  • Bring cash: While credit cards are widely accepted in Europe, it's always good to have some cash on hand for small purchases or emergencies.
  • Don't exchange too much: You don't want to be stuck with a bunch of Euros you can't spend.
